Submental liposuction is a precise surgical procedure designed to remove localized fat beneath the chin and upper neck, refining the jawline and improving the balance between the face and neck.
RESULT
An early improvement in chin and jawline definition is visible after treatment, but final results develop gradually as swelling decreases and the skin and tissues settle. Over the following months, the transition between chin and neck becomes clearer and more balanced.
The goal is a refined face-and-neck contour that preserves natural features, not an overly sharp or artificial jawline. Stable weight and careful recovery support longer-lasting results.
- More defined chin and jawline
- Progressive improvement in upper-neck contour
- Final result develops over several months
- Outcome depends on skin elasticity and weight stability
After surgery
- Mild-to-moderate swelling and bruising are expected during the first days.
- Sleeping with the head elevated and avoiding direct pressure on the chin and neck are recommended.
- A compression chin strap is worn as directed, often continuously at first and then at night for a defined period.
- Light work can often resume within a few days, while sports and strenuous activity are delayed until medical clearance.
- Follow-up visits monitor healing, swelling, and the gradual emergence of jawline definition.
